Shirley A. "Mimi" Pensyl, 84, of Easton, PA, a loving wife of Bill, mother, grandmother, and friend left this world on Monday, May 23rd, at the St. Luke's Hospice House, Bethlehem, PA surrounded by her family. Shirley was born in Stroudsburg, PA on April 12, 1938, a daughter of the late Harold Hay and Irene (Hufford) Johns. She lived there until meeting her best friend and husband Bill of 64 years and settling in Bangor, PA.
There she raised her family. She loved entertaining on her deck by her pool; hosting many picnics and parties. Christmas Eve brought great joy to her. Anytime she could spend with her family was also of utmost importance. However, her favorite holiday was Memorial Day spent with her entire family in Bethany Beach, DE.
She was a member of Prince of Peace Lutheran Church, Bangor, PA.
In addition to her loving husband Bill, Shirley is survived by Cheryl Haycock (Greg), Brad Pensyl (Jill), Traci Rumsey (Charlie), and Jackie Cole (Mark), grandchildren Bradley Pensyl, Natalie Palmer, Ali Rumsey, Morgan Wessel, Matthew Rumsey, Madison Cole, and Riley Cole, great-grandchildren Jett, Sloane, Maeve, Grey, Blaire, Marley, Clementine, and Rex, Jr., nieces, and nephews and many dear friends. She was predeceased by a sister Joyce Devlin.
